Sophomore Sammy Hernandez won the high jump and junior Bryce Hruska swept both hurdles events to highlight the Philomath High’s appearance Wednesday at a tri-meet in Newport.
Hernandez cleared 6 feet, 2 inches in a personal-record performance in the high jump, a mark that ties for eighth-best in the school’s record book. Only three other PHS high jumpers have cleared 6-2 or higher this century — Adrian Bowman, Luke Whiteman and Micah Matthews.
Hruska won the 110-meter hurdles in 16.64 seconds and the 300 hurdles in 43.37. Hruska’s win in the 110s was by one-hundredth of a second over a Cascade athlete.
Philomath took a limited roster to the midweek meet with several varsity athletes staying home, coach Joe Fulton said.
Elsewhere for the boys, junior Kaden Howard was third in the 100 meters in 11.44 and second in the high jump at 5-8. Freshman Braeden Colvin was third in the 400 in 57.03 and freshman Milo Morrison placed third in both distance events, running 5:17.51 in the 1,500 and 11:28.88 in the 3,000.
The boys 4-by-100 relay team of freshman Hunter St. Clair, sophomore Quinn Wood, sophomore Rowan Jessen and Colvin were third in 50.30.
On the girls side, freshman Sienna Bushnell won the 1,500 meters in 5:22.95. Sophomore Reagan Nuño won the high jump at 4 feet, 8 inches and was second in the 200 in 28.11. Junior Hailey Eckhold won the pole vault at 8-3 and was second in the shot put at 32-11.5.
Senior Abby Phelps was second in the 1,500 in 5:52.21. Junior Annaleise Brown was third in the 100 hurdles in 19.24 and second in the 300 hurdles in 54.60.
Senior Syd Clark was the lone entry in the 3,000 and turned in a time of 13:00.31. Junior Pyper Rutland placed third in the 800 in 2:46.42, and freshman Ava Oster was third in the 400 in 1:10.01. Freshman Caelyn Avery was third in the javelin at 65-10.
The girls 4-by-400 relay team of sophomore Cassidy Smart, Oster, Bushnell and Nuño won in 4:30.64. A 4-by-100 team for the Warriors placed third (names of participants not available) in 58.17..
Cascade’s boys and Newport’s girls were first in the team standings.
Philomath’s next meet is coming up Saturday in Independence. The John Oliver Invitational, hosted by Central High, is scheduled to begin at 11 a.m. with field events and 1 p.m. with track events.
